Kestrel Homeware will exit its contract with Varnmoor Freight at quarter end. Replacement: Tollbridge Carriers, selected after a three-bid tender. Key points: 9% lower per-pallet cost, guaranteed 48-hour delivery to the Ashgrove and Pellholm depots, penalty clauses for missed windows. Risks: two-week transition overlap, temporary dual-invoicing, retraining of dock staff. Mitigation owned by Operations under D. Farsight. Cutover date is fixed; no slippage will be tolerated. Department heads should note the strategic rationale recorded below.

board note of kadug-tawig: Only 5 of the 100 pilot accounts renewed Oliath, so a churn review is set for April 15.

Ticket: Slimmed image breaks runtime on Pellarc build agents.

Repro steps:
1. Build the hollowed image with the strip-layers profile enabled.
2. Push to the staging registry and deploy to the canary pool.
3. Container exits with a missing shared-library error within ten seconds.

Expected: parity with the full image. Actual: crash loop. Suspect the trim step removes the resolver libs. To pull the failing image from the staging registry, authenticate with the token below.

session JWT of tawip-kajog = eyJhbGciOiJIUzI1NiIsInR5cCI6IkpXVCJ9.eyJzdWIiOiI2dKYGGIn0.afsnASii

## Fix audio drift in Hallwright guide app

Fixes stuttering playback reported by visitors at the Verrow Gallery exhibit. Root cause: buffer underruns on older devices when switching tracks near beacons. Support team: tell users to update; no settings changes needed on their end. This PR enlarges the prefetch buffer and adds a beacon debounce. The tuned values are listed here.

tuning table, fajop-hafog:
WEIGHTS = {
    "soriel": 277,
    "belael": 101,
}

# Build Provenance: Incremental Rebuilds on Mosswire

Quick primer: Mosswire only rebuilds pages whose content hash changed, so "why didn't my page update?" usually means the source hash matched. Every incremental run writes a provenance record — which inputs, which template version, which cache entries it reused. If output looks stale, don't nuke the cache first; check the provenance log. Each record is keyed by the token that appears below.

build token for fafof-tageg: htk21_f30a3062ec5a0972b3bbf